In the quiet rural community of Macomb, Oklahoma, a woman who spent her days nurturing children as a teacher's aide was taken by the person who was supposed to protect her most. Makayla Meave's disappearance in September 2023 set in motion a 38-day investigation that revealed not only a calculated act of violence, but the lengths to which one person will go to erase another. Her husband Frank Byers, now sentenced to life without parole, could not erase what she meant — to her family, to the detective who refused to leave her side, or to the community now carrying her name forward.

Makayla Meave, a 30-year-old teacher's aide and adoptive mother of two, was murdered by her husband Frank Byers. She was shot three times in the head and her body was disposed of in a drainage pipe.
